blob: 92152ff32b7b36f4fb04692827feed554d7a0370 [file] [log] [blame]
// kafka-connector options: START
[[camel-syslog-kafka-connector-source]]
= camel-syslog-kafka-connector source configuration
When using camel-syslog-kafka-connector as source make sure to use the following Maven dependency to have support for the connector:
[source,xml]
----
<dependency>
<groupId>org.apache.camel.kafkaconnector</groupId>
<artifactId>camel-syslog-kafka-connector</artifactId>
<version>x.x.x</version>
<!-- use the same version as your Camel Kafka connector version -->
</dependency>
----
The camel-syslog source connector supports is based on camel-netty source connector and supports all its options (see: xref:connectors/camel-netty-kafka-source-connector.adoc[Netty Source Docs]);
however has been already preconfigured and should be sufficient to provide the following properties:
[width="100%",cols="2,5,^1,2",options="header"]
|===
| Name | Description | Default | Priority
| *camel.source.path.protocol* | The protocol to use which can be tcp or udp. One of: [tcp] [udp] | null | HIGH
| *camel.source.path.host* | The hostname. For the consumer the hostname is localhost or 0.0.0.0. For the producer the hostname is the remote host to connect to | null | HIGH
| *camel.source.path.port* | The host port number | null | HIGH
|===
// kafka-connector options: END